Volunteers in this role will manage the Off-Season and Backstock Room at The Foster Network. This position focuses on organizing, verifying, and maintaining seasonal inventory to ensure all items are properly stored and ready for future use.
Responsibilities include:
-
Organizing totes and items in the Off-Season/Backstock Room
-
Ensuring all items are sorted by correct size, gender, condition, and season
-
Checking items for wear or damage and reporting concerns to staff
-
Lifting and arranging storage totes, including placing totes on shelving units above head level (up to 25 lbs)
-
Maintaining an orderly and accessible storage space
-
Communicating with staff regarding inventory needs, overstock, or shortages
Skills & Expectations:
-
Strong attention to detail and organizational skills
-
Ability to safely lift and carry up to 25 lbs, including overhead placement
-
Ability to follow inventory and storage procedures
-
Comfort working independently in a storage environment
Schedule & Commitment:
-
This is a weekly volunteer opportunity
-
Each shift is a 2-hour time slot
-
Volunteers may choose their preferred day and time during store hours
-
Available Monday through Thursday
Impact:
This volunteer role ensures The Foster Network maintains organized, accurate, and accessible backstock inventory, supporting smooth operations and quick access to seasonal items when needed.
